Now, before we get into all the details of how you can watch 'Chappaqua' right now, here are some specifics about the Minotaur Productions drama flick.

Released November 4th, 1967, 'Chappaqua' stars Allen Ginsberg The NR mov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 22 min, and received a score of 69 (out of 100) on TMDb, which compiled reviews from 10 well-known s.

Interested in knowing what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Semi-autobiographical story of Conrad Rooks, who travels to to undergo a drug-withdrawal cure. Flashbacks to the beginings of psychedelia in San Fran. Though initially confusing, as Rooks blends drug-illusion with reality, and cuts color with black-and-white and monochrome tinted shots, "Chappaqua" is conventionally constructed with a beginning, middle, and end." .
